Re: STYLE section inside VTT file

On Mon, May 16, 2016 at 7:14 AM, Bradley Botkin <bradley_botkin@wgbh.org>
wrote:

> Sorry for the newbie question… I’m confused about using the STYLE section
> in a WebVTT file.
>
> There’s quite a bit of documentation and postings about the STYLE section
> inside a VTT file. It boils down to something like this (for example):
>
> WEBVTT
>
> STYLE
> ::cue(.red){ color: red; }
>
>
> 1
> 00:00:00.100 --> 00:00:50.000
> <c.red>This should be a red caption</c>
>
> My tests with Safari/Chrome/Firefox (all Mac) all fail to render the red
> caption.  However, putting that same style markup in the CSS within the
> HTML all succeed in rendering the red caption. I’m sure I’m missing
> something obvious.  Caption vendors will typically be able to deliver a
> WebVTT file to a client, but have no access to underlying HTML. It should
> never be necessary for the Webmaster to modify HTML in order to display
> captions properly.
>
>
> For a demonstration of my problem, point a browser at:
>
>
> https://s3-us-west-2.amazonaws.com/ncamftp.wgbh.org/brad/webvtt/capswithstyles.html
>
>
> What am I doing wrong?
>

Nothing. That is how the designers of VTT intend it to work. The did not
provide a way to embed style in a VTT file. Their answer to questions like
yours is "Put your style data in the HTML that references the VTT."
Apparently from their use cases, this is something that is feasible.


>
> Thanks.
>
> — Brad
>
>

Received on Monday, 16 May 2016 15:42:06 UTC